Shatsi, the color looks kinda "funky" to me on the '48. The fields look too "pinkish", a decent indication that it has been dipped, and possibly recolored. True, it does have a bit more detail than the '51, but the '51 looks like it has original surfaces. If those photos are accurate (colorwise) I'd go for the '51 in a heartbeat, but I'd be hesitant to get the '48.
